What’s On?
Our weekly programme is organised into two distinct, complementary spaces: The Clay Space and The Space. Each offers a different rhythm and experience, but all share the same ethos: space to make, explore, and grow - together.
Our Regular Progamme
-
The Clay Space - Pottery Drop-In - Mondays | 6pm - 8pm | £10 per session
The Clay Space is a dedicated drop-in for ceramics practice. Unlike The Space, it has no weekly theme - this is your time to focus on your own ideas, refine techniques, and experiment with clay. Whether you throw, hand-build, sculpt, or simply enjoy the process, this session provides consistent, supportive time to develop your practice.
It’s untutored but generous, with a lively, friendly community of makers who are always happy to share advice, tips, and encouragement. £10 per person covers the session, with additional costs for clay and firing. The Clay Space is all about steady development, confidence through practice, and the joy of creating alongside like-minded people.
Location: ClaySpace Studio, ROAR Art Space, Westgate Chambers, S60 1AN
Materials can be provided at additional cost.
-
The Space - Thursdays | 6pm - 8pm | Free
The Space is our hybrid model, blending the welcoming freedom of a drop-in with the gentle guidance of a weekly focus. Each session has a theme, starting point, creative provocation,or SkillShare topic.
The Space is time to experiment, to observe, to respond and to develop your creative voice. It’s structured enough to offer direction, but flexible enough to allow for curiosity, play, and personal exploration. We aim to release session descriptions six weeks in advance, giving you the chance to plan, while keeping the atmosphere relaxed and inclusive.
Location: ROAR Studios, Grove Road, S60 2ER (unless otherwise stated in session information)
Bring your own materials.

New Horizons by Margaret Hall
We’re excited to announce artist Margaret Hall with her upcoming exhibition, New Horizons.
A self-taught artist inspired by light, colour, storytelling, and landscape, Margaret works across acrylic, oil, gouache, watercolour, and mixed media. Her exhibition explores journeys both real and imagined - from familiar Northern landscapes to distant planets, surreal scenes, themes of freedom and change, and experiments in new artistic directions.
The exhibition brings together landscape painting, sketchbooks, mixed media works, and more abstract explorations, reflecting Margaret’s ongoing curiosity and evolving practice.
Margaret is an active member of ROAR - we’re really looking forward to sharing this thoughtful and varied exhibition with you soon.

ROAR Trip - Surprise View
Plein Air Sketching Trip – Surprise View, Peak District
Join us for a day of outdoor sketching in the beautiful Peak District as we explore the area around Surprise View and capture the landscape through drawing and painting.
We will meet at ROAR Grove Road at 9.30am on Thursday 19th June to share transport, or you can meet us directly at Surprise View Car Park at 10.30am. If you would like a lift, please let us know in advance so we can arrange transport.
This is a self-led sketching session, giving you the opportunity to work at your own pace while enjoying the scenery and company of fellow artists. Please bring your own sketching or painting materials, along with any refreshments you may need for the day.
Please note that there are no toilet facilities at the location. Participants should be comfortable walking on uneven ground and standing for periods of time while working outdoors.

Life Act - The Experience
Celebrating Stories, Creativity and Performance
Join us for a special exhibition celebrating Life Act, a performance company of adults with learning and/or physical disabilities who create original performances exploring the realities of living with a disability – its joys, challenges, triumphs, frustrations, and everyday experiences.
Bringing together visual art, performance, and archive material, the exhibition features artwork created by both Life Act members and ROAR artists, alongside photographs, film footage, and memories from Life Act's history. Together, these works offer a rich and personal insight into the creativity, experiences, and achievements of the group.
The exhibition opens on Saturday 20th June from 12pm, with a special launch event featuring a live performance by Life Act performers, offering visitors a unique opportunity to experience the group's work first-hand.
Through art, storytelling, and performance, this exhibition celebrates self-expression, collaboration, and the power of sharing lived experience.

Sound Group: Creative Music Workshops for Young People
Sound Group is a welcoming, creative music project for young people aged 16–25, offering a supportive space to explore sound and music-making in playful and imaginative ways.
Across six relaxed, hands-on sessions, participants will experiment with unusual sounds using simple instruments, basic technologies and the surrounding environment. The group places an emphasis on attentive listening, collaboration and creativity, with no prior musical experience required.
This project is particularly suited to young people who may be experiencing isolation or social anxiety. Sessions are co-led by experienced artists alongside a qualified psychotherapist, creating a safe, supportive environment that aims to build confidence, nurture wellbeing and reduce isolation.
What to expect
Making and using simple musical instruments
Attentive and mindful listening activities
Outdoor recording and sound-making
Dates, times & location
6 weekly sessions
Wednesdays, 4 February – 11 March
4pm – 6pm
ROAR Art Space, off Moorgate, Rotherham Town Centre
Cost
Free to attend
Complimentary snacks and refreshments provided
About the organisers
The project is run by Electronic Music Club Rotherham, a not-for-profit organisation based in Rotherham town centre, working with children and young people locally.
